Guest guest Posted March 27, 2004 Report Share Posted March 27, 2004 there's only a small spike in the t-levels for the first hour when you apply the gels--testim especially soaks into the lipids rapidly and secretes steadily throughout the day. not sure how that would affect e2 conversion. natural circadian rhythems in t-levels are certainly present for young, healthy men. men around 50-60 years old have remarkably flat t levels through the day regardless of whether they are hypogonadal or eugonadal. not sure why, just saw this data presented by an MD named Andre Guay in Mass.
